This print, titled "Prudence" transports us back in time to the Renaissance period. Created by the talented artist Ugo da Carpi between 1500 and 1610, this woodcut art piece showcases his mastery of chiaroscuro technique. The image depicts Prudence, a classical virtue personified as a woman. She stands tall and composed, exuding an air of wisdom and thoughtfulness. Her gaze is focused yet gentle, suggesting her ability to make sound judgments based on careful consideration. The retro-styled print adds to its vintage appeal, making it feel like a precious artifact from centuries ago. The attention to detail in every line and shadow demonstrates Carpi's skillful craftsmanship.
